Your Student Scholarships Guide: Finding the Right Support
Navigating the world of scholarships can seem overwhelming at first. There are many options, each with its own requirements and deadlines. But breaking it down step-by-step makes it manageable. Here’s how you can start:
Identify your field of interest. Trade schools offer programs in areas like welding, automotive technology, healthcare, and more. Knowing what you want to study helps narrow your search.
Research local and state scholarships. Louisiana has organizations dedicated to helping students like you. The Bayou Dreams Foundation is one such group that offers scholarships to less fortunate youth pursuing trade education.
Prepare your application materials. This usually includes transcripts, letters of recommendation, and a personal statement. Take your time to make these documents clear and honest.
Apply early and often. Don’t wait until the last minute. Applying to multiple scholarships increases your chances of receiving aid.
Scholarships are not just about money. They are about opportunity. They can reduce your financial stress and allow you to focus on learning skills that will lead to a rewarding career.

How Scholarships Can Change Your Educational Journey
Scholarships do more than just pay for tuition. They can cover books, tools, uniforms, and even transportation costs. For trade school students, these expenses add up quickly. Here’s why scholarships matter:
Lower debt burden. Graduating with less debt means you can start your career without financial pressure.
Access to better resources. Some scholarships provide access to workshops, mentorships, and networking events.
Motivation and confidence. Receiving a scholarship is a vote of confidence in your potential. It encourages you to keep pushing forward.
Many scholarships also come with community support. Foundations like Bayou Dreams connect students with mentors who understand the challenges of balancing school and life. This support system can be invaluable.

What is the $7,000 Education Grant?
One of the most exciting opportunities available to Louisiana students is the $7,000 education grant. This grant is designed to help cover the costs of tuition and fees for students attending trade schools or community colleges in the state. Here’s what you need to know:
Who qualifies? The grant targets less fortunate youth and graduating high school seniors who demonstrate financial need.
What does it cover? It can be used for tuition, books, supplies, and other education-related expenses.
How to apply? Applications are typically submitted through your school’s financial aid office or directly via the grant provider’s website.
Renewal conditions. Many grants require maintaining a certain GPA and enrollment status to continue receiving funds.
This grant is a game-changer for many students. It reduces the financial barriers that often prevent talented individuals from pursuing their dreams.

Tips for Maximizing Your Scholarship Success
Applying for scholarships takes effort, but the payoff is worth it. Here are some practical tips to help you succeed:
Start early. Give yourself plenty of time to gather documents and write essays.
Stay organized. Keep track of deadlines and requirements in a calendar or spreadsheet.
Tailor your applications. Customize your essays and statements to match each scholarship’s goals.
Ask for help. Reach out to school counselors, mentors, or community organizations for guidance.
Proofread carefully. Spelling and grammar mistakes can hurt your chances.
Follow up. Confirm that your application was received and ask about the timeline for decisions.
Remember, every scholarship you apply for is a step closer to your goal. Even if you don’t win one, the experience will prepare you for future opportunities.
